Форум Flasher.ru. Блоги участников
Случайная запись из блога dimarik
Необъяснимые memory allocation на строгих проверках.Запись от dimarik размещена 05.08.2013 в 12:32
Недавно обнаружил забавную особенность. Если использовать строгую проверку (stricte quals "===" или "!==") при сравнении двух Number, и если один из операндов не является целым числом, то происходит выделение памяти (memory allocation), примерно 8 байтов на одну проверку. Строгое сравнение остальных типов данных не вызывает лишнее выделение памяти.
GC лишнюю память, конечно, очищает, но на выделение и очистку уходит драгоценное время. В байткоде... |
Последние записи
|
Последние комментарии |
Записи отсутствуют.
|
Комментарии отсутствуют.
|
Дальше... |